Fire crews respond to gas odor near Davis Ave, Greenwich CT
Heads up:
This is auto-generated from real-time dispatch calls. Information may be inaccurate. Listen to the original audio and verify critical information using official agency releases.
According to the dispatch call, multiple fire units were dispatched to a residence near Davis Avenue due to a reported odor of natural gas inside the building. Crews operated on Channel 2 while investigating the possible gas leak.
